Austenhttps://www.blogger.com/profile/13004088333430762406noreply@blogger.comtag:blogger.com,1999:blog-5677504786349906999.post-26804710751439687792014-03-07T08:27:47.015-05:002014-03-07T08:27:47.015-05:00Riva has such a great attitude. :) I bet you guys ...Riva has such a great attitude. :) I bet you guys are closer than you think!Austenhttps://www.blogger.com/profile/13004088333430762406noreply@blogger.comtag:blogger.com,1999:blog-5677504786349906999.post-23919857539783963482014-03-06T17:45:10.228-05:002014-03-06T17:45:10.228-05:00I think that is one of the most difficult transiti...I think that is one of the most difficult transitions for people to "get." My biggest problem with those was not keeping the forward momentum through the transition. So I think canter ... canter ... walk ON. Otherwise, my horse tends to shut down a bit right after the transition. Also - I am sure you know this - but eventually you will need to be able to do them on a straight line for your tests. :) Try to get away from using circles and walls when you can! (I used them too in the beginning).
